Market Entry Priority Framework

Score each market:

  1. Market size (1-3): Revenue potential
  2. Competition (1-3): How saturated is your category?
  3. Operational ease (1-3): Language, compliance, logistics complexity
  4. Synergy with current ops (1-3): Can you reuse existing inventory/listings?

Start with highest total score.

Typical recommended sequence:

  1. Canada (lowest effort, shares US FBA network via NARF)
  2. UK (English, large market, EU-independent post-Brexit)
  3. Germany (largest EU market)
  4. France -> Italy -> Spain (bundle via Pan-European FBA)

VAT Requirements by Market

European Union

  • Threshold eliminated since July 2021 -- VAT required from first sale
  • Register in each country OR use OSS (One Stop Shop) for B2C sales <=10,000/market
  • If using Pan-European FBA: must register in all countries where Amazon stores your inventory (typically DE, FR, IT, ES, PL, CZ)
  • Required documents: Business registration, proof of trading

Recommended services: Taxjar, Avalara, Hellotax, SimplyVAT

United Kingdom

  • UK VAT separate from EU post-Brexit
  • Register if sales >85,000/year OR if using Amazon FBA in UK (storage = nexus)
  • HMRC registration: https://www.gov.uk/vat-registration
  • UK EORI number required for importing goods

Canada

  • GST/HST registration required if revenue >CAD $30,000/year
  • Quebec has separate QST
  • Much simpler than EU -- single federal system

Japan

  • Consumption Tax (10%) registration required
  • Japanese business address or local representative may be needed
  • JCT registration via NTA (National Tax Agency)

Listing Localization Requirements

Germany (Most Important EU Market)

  • Language: Must be in German -- Google Translate quality is NOT acceptable
  • Legal requirements:
    • Manufacturer address in Germany/EU (or authorized rep)
    • CE marking mandatory for electronics, toys, PPE
    • WEEE registration (for electronics)
    • Extended Producer Responsibility (EPR) for packaging
  • Cultural notes: Germans value technical precision, certifications, thoroughness

Japan (Unique Requirements)

  • Japanese listing required (not just translation -- cultural adaptation)
  • PSE mark for electronics (mandatory)
  • Many product-specific certifications (food contact materials, cosmetics)
  • Customer service response time expectations: within 24 hours, in Japanese
  • Returns policy: Japanese customers expect hassle-free returns

UK (Post-Brexit)

  • UKCA mark replacing CE mark for many products
  • UK Responsible Person required for regulated products
  • UK EPR for packaging

Pan-European FBA vs. Multi-Country Inventory

StrategyProsCons
Pan-EU FBAAmazon distributes inventory, faster deliveryVAT in 5-7 countries required
EFN (European Fulfillment Network)Single country storageSlower delivery, higher fees cross-border
Multi-Country InventoryControl where stock goesManage inbound to each country

Recommendation for beginners: Start with EFN (one country) -> upgrade to Pan-EU once VAT registered everywhere.

Currency & Pricing Strategy

  • Never just convert USD price to local currency (e.g., $29.99 -> 29.99 is wrong)
  • Research local competitor pricing -- markets have different price points
  • Factor in: local FBA fees (vary by market), VAT (included in displayed price in EU/UK), exchange rate fluctuation
  • Price in "charm pricing" for local market: 24.99, 27.99, 2,980 yen
